Frankfurt Airport to Berlin-Steglitz
The drive from Frankfurt Airport to Steglitz covers about 551 kilometres in roughly 5 hours 35 minutes. It runs north on the A 5 and A 7, crosses Thuringia on the A 4 and then follows the A 9 past Leipzig and Dessau to the Berlin ring.
Approaching from the south-west, we leave the ring and take the A 103 urban motorway straight into Steglitz — one of the quickest Berlin localities to reach from the autobahn.

Getting to know Steglitz
Steglitz feels less touristy than Mitte but works as a full Berlin centre in its own right. Schloßstraße concentrates department stores, cinemas and cafés, the Bierpinsel stands above it as a piece of 1970s pop architecture, and the Titania-Palast recalls the cinema culture of the 1920s.
Living in the south-west puts the Botanical Garden and the Dahlem museums on your doorstep, along with quiet villa streets towards Lichterfelde. For business travellers, the real advantage is the U9 and S-Bahn ring connection into the centre.
